Frango à Cafreal: A Spicy Twist on Portuguese Chicken

Ingredients:

2 lbs (0.9 kg) Chicken, cut into pieces

1 cup (240ml) Yogurt

4 tbsp Olive Oil

1 cup (40g) Fresh Coriander, chopped

1/2 cup (20g) Mint Leaves, chopped

8 cloves Garlic, minced

2 tbsp Ginger, grated

1 tbsp Green Chili Paste

1 tbsp Lime Juice

1 tsp Cumin Powder

1 tsp Coriander Powder

1 tsp Turmeric Powder

Salt and Pepper to taste

Instructions:

Marinate the Chicken:

In a bowl, combine yogurt, olive oil, chopped coriander, mint leaves, minced garlic, grated ginger, green chili paste, lime juice, cumin powder, coriander powder, turmeric powder, salt, and pepper. Mix well. Add chicken pieces to the marinade, ensuring they are well-coated. Marinate for at least 2 hours or overnight for maximum flavor.

Grill or Cook:

Grill the marinated chicken until golden brown and cooked through. Alternatively, you can cook it in a pan over medium heat.

Serve Hot:

Garnish with extra chopped coriander and mint leaves. Serve Frango à Cafreal hot, accompanied by rice or bread.
